About Pascal Geldsetzer
Pascal Geldsetzer is a scholar working on Infectious Diseases, Epidemiology, General Health Professions, Health and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ine, having authored 157 papers that have together received 3.5k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include HIV/AIDS Research and Interventions (26 papers), Blood Pressure and Hypertension Studies (12 papers), Global Maternal and Child Health (11 papers), HIV-related health complications and treatments (7 papers), COVID-19 epidemiological studies (6 papers), Herpesvirus Infections and Treatments (6 papers), Adolescent Sexual and Reproductive Health (6 papers) and Vaccine Coverage and Hesitancy (6 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Modeling and Simulation (248 citations), Health (253 citations), Infectious Diseases (584 citations), Emergency Medicine (142 citations) and General Health Professions (369 citations). Pascal Geldsetzer has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Germany and South Africa. Frequent co-authors include Till Bärnighausen, Sebastián Vollmer, Jennifer Manne‐Goehler, Rifat Atun, Justine Davies, Ashish Awasthi, Nikkil Sudharsanan, Lindsay M. Jaacks, Simiao Chen and Michaela Theilmann. Their work appears in journals such as PLoS Medicine, Journal of the International AIDS Society, PLoS ONE, Journal of Global Health and Trials.
